Life can feel like a whirlwind sometimes. Routine stresses and anxieties can quickly build, leaving you feeling overwhelmed and drained. But there's a simple, powerful tool that can help you find balance in the midst of it all: meditation.

Meditation isn't about emptying your mind or achieving some mystical state. It's simply about training your attention to the present moment. And with a little practice, anyone can learn to access its many benefits.

Here's a guided meditation designed specifically for beginners:

  • Find a quiet place where you won't be interrupted.
  • Rest comfortably in a relaxed position.
  • Open your eyelids partially your eyes.
  • Draw in a few deep breaths, feeling your body relax with each exhale.

Center your attention on your breath. Notice the feeling of each inhale and exhale. As you inhale, let go of any thoughts or worries that occur. Just observe them without judgment, and then gently guide your attention back to your breath.

Stay with this practice for 10 minutes. When you're ready to end, take a few more deep breaths and gradually unclose your eyes.

When you return from your meditation, you may feel renewed.

Practice this guided meditation regularly to strengthen a sense of inner peace and contentment.

Mindful Meditation for Stress Relief

In our fast-paced life, stress has become a common challenge. It can manifest in many ways, from tension to physical ailments. Fortunately, there are effective techniques we can use to reduce stress and foster a sense of well-being.

Guided meditation is one such technique that has become increasingly common for its ability to soothe the mind and body. During guided meditation, you engage with a recorded instructor who takes you through a series of imaginations designed to lower stress and promote relaxation.

Several studies have demonstrated the effectiveness of guided meditation for tension relief. It can help in lowering blood pressure, regulating heart rate, and enhancing sleep quality.
